Under federal law, marijuana is still considered dangerous and a schedule 1 substance. Marijuana remains illegal to fly within carry-on or checked luggage. It is also illegal to transport cannabis across state lines, even if you’re traveling to and from states that have legalized medical or recreational marijuana policies

​Feds Still Jail More People for Cannabis Than Heroin
Section 812 of Title 21 of the U.S. Code, the Schedule of Controlled Substances makes no distinction between a legal state, a medical state, or an illegal state. Violating this section is a federal crime and could earn you a drug trafficking charge, even for the lowest tier of cannabis.
For the possession of:
  • 1 kilogram or less of hash oil
  • 10 kilograms or less of hashish
  • 1 to 49 cannabis plants
  • Less than 50 kilograms of cannabis flower
The penalties are:
  • 1st offense: up to 5 years in federal prison and a fine of $250,000 to $1 million
  • 2nd offense: up to 10 years in federal prison and a fine of $500,000 to $2 million
Basically, it doesn’t matter if it’s a gram or 50 kilograms of cannabis–the penalty remains the same.

We're in the middle of a cannabis revolution. As of now, Washington, D.C., and nine other states have legalized cannabis for recreational use, and 29 states have passed laws that make it legal for medical purposes. CBD edibles and cannabis-based self-care and beauty products are flying off the shelves as the nation redefines the reputation of the plant itself and, maybe more significantly, the people who take advantage of its properties.
This has led to a surge of interest in how cannabis works in the body.
